fmboller Posted May 29, 2005 Share Posted May 29, 2005 I've noticed after running the latest version of CCleaner (set in the default mode), my net2phone program fails to open with an error message about some "installation problem". In order to get my net2phone program up and running again, I must uninstall and reinstall it and all is well again. I never had this problem with an earlier version of CCleaner(year old) and wondering what this new version is doing to net2phone to make the exe file malfunction.
